#04536d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04536d is composed of 1.6% red, 32.5%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 194.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 22.2%. #04536d color hex could be obtained by blending #08a6da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#04536d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04536d has RGB values of R:4, G:83,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 283501.

Shades and Tints of #04536d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b0e is the darkest color, while #fafeff is the lightest one.
